Step 1, Target markets and Requirements
Our focus at BJAC INTERACTIVE, is to look at your current target markets if you have a current website or to determine the markets, if your website is in the development stage. Most marketing campaigns fail at this very first step because they don't have a clearly defined target market. Even worse, your website could be exposed to the wrong target markets possibly resulting in traffic but not generating sales or leads. Historically, defining a target market is determined by collecting demographic data on sex, age, geographical locations and their needs or wants. It will be the needs or wants that we will be targeting. We also want to ask why these needs or wants are not being met. Knowing this information will help us define a content strategy and prioritize the content to bring to the forefront.
Defining a target market must be completed prior to any keyword research for two reasons. First, it provides a content strategy. This goes directly into a site plan and beyond regular SEO. Providing useful and relevant content is link bait. Let's take a car website, for example. There can be many articles on cars, from makes, models, years, car maintenance, car care, car accessories and the list can go on. My planned target is families with limited budgets. If I know, that people are looking for only fuel efficient and economical vehicles for under $10,000 then we would have articles more specifically on those topics. This would allow us to target this specific group in the population, giving other content a lower priority.
Second, discovery of targeted keywords. We do only keyword research based on what your target audience wants. We will look at what your website currently is targeting and see what target is not be met.

Step 3, Priorities, Opportunities and Gaps check
We will further breakdown your websites keywords into categories and will prioritize keywords with heavy search volume and other keywords having moderate search volume. The priority of these keywords will be utilized for the SEO content strategy on your website. We will look at the estimated search volume and referral volume of the website and get a sense of what is doing well and what is not. We will find the Opportunities and the Gaps. Opportunities are areas where your target market is searching but their is no content on your website to attract them. Gaps are where there is content on your website for the keyword term but very little referral traffic to the content compared to the search volume. For this analysis, we will determine the opportunities that are available from the gap areas on the website.

The number of estimates concerning the size of the web include the number of people online, the number of web pages, the number of domains and it all shows exponential growth. From a study back in July 2000 by a company Cyvellience, gave the following statistical information. There was approximately 2.1 Billion uniquely accessible pages on the internet at that time with 7.3 million unique pages added each day. Cyveillance estimated that the number of Web pages would have doubled to 4 billion by early 2001. Today this figure must be in the Billions. Google alone has indexed over 8 Billion pages. No one knows exactly what the figure is today but it must be enormous. It all shows incredible EXPONENTIAL GROWTH.
